while Billie Piper and Keeley Hawes join as TV producer Sam McAlister, who negotiated and secured the interview, and Andrew’s former private secretary Amanda Thirsk, respectively.
Emmy and BAFTA winner Philip Martin will direct the project while Hilary Salmon and Radford Neville will produce for The Lighthouse and Sanjay Singhal produces for Voltage TV. In the interview, which Andrew is reported to have believed went well before it was broadcast, the prince sought to clear his name following his association with conv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ein and accusations of sexual assault, which had been made against him by one of Epstein’s victims, Virginia Guiffre. .
“It is beyond my wildest dreams, especially as a first time writer, to end up working with this extraordinary cast, Netflix, and the amazing teams at The Lighthouse and Voltage,” said McAlister. “Watching Billie Piper, one of my favourite actresses, play ‘me’ will be a pinch-myself moment and I’m truly thrilled to be involved in this film.”
